Liquid nitrogen refers to the liquid obtained from inert, colorless, odorless, noncorrosive and nonflammable nitrogen at extremely low temperature. Liquid nitrogen is inert, colorless, tasteless, low viscosity, noncorrosive, nonflammable, and extremely low temperature transparent liquid. When vaporizing, a large amount of endothermic contact will cause frostbite. nitrogen It forms the majority of the atmosphere (78.03% by volume and 75.5% by weight). Under normal pressure, the boiling point of nitrogen is - 196.56 ℃, and 1 cubic meter of liquid nitrogen can expand to 696 cubic meters of pure gaseous nitrogen (21 ℃). If pressurized, liquid nitrogen can be obtained at a higher temperature. If the human body is exposed to liquid nitrogen without protective measures, the skin may be severely frostbitten. If the nitrogen produced by vaporization under normal pressure is excessive, it may reduce the partial pressure of oxygen in the air and cause hypoxia and asphyxia.

Precautions for operation: closed operation, providing good natural ventilation conditions. Operators must be specially trained and strictly abide by the operating procedures. The temperature of liquid nitrogen at normal pressure is very low. Once it comes into contact with the surface of an object, it will quickly boil, and at the same time, it will quickly take away a lot of heat energy. Therefore, when using liquid nitrogen, extra attention should be paid to avoid direct contact with skin. Wear protective equipment, such as antifreeze gloves, when filling. Do not use cotton gloves. Cotton gloves will absorb a large amount of liquid nitrogen by capillary phenomenon, causing gloves to freeze. The cylinder and accessories shall be handled with care to prevent damage. Provide leakage emergency treatment equipment.
Precautions for storage: store in a cool and ventilated warehouse. The warehouse temperature should not exceed 30 ℃. The storage area shall be equipped with leakage emergency treatment equipment.
Engineering control: closed operation, providing good natural ventilation conditions.
Respiratory system protection: no special protection is generally required. However, when the oxygen concentration in the air of the workplace is less than 18%, you must wear an air respirator, oxygen respirator or a long tube mask.
Eye protection: wear safety mask.
Body protection: wear cold clothing.
Hand protection: wear cold proof gloves.
Other protection: avoid high concentration inhalation and frostbite.

Liquid nitrogen will quickly volatilize into nitrogen at room temperature, and change from liquid to gas. At the same time, the volume will expand rapidly, and gas explosion may be caused when stored in non pressure closed containers. If it is a non positive pressure storage drum, do not store liquid nitrogen in a sealed container at room temperature.
Nitrogen is an inactive substance. If liquid nitrogen is used in a confined space, the nitrogen vaporized from liquid nitrogen will fill the whole space, slowly replacing the oxygen in the air, reducing the oxygen concentration and suffocating. Therefore, liquid nitrogen must be used in an open space.

First aid measures

Skin contact: take off all clothes that restrict blood circulation in frostbitten areas. Do not rub the frozen part to avoid injury to muscle tissue. Put the injured part in warm water at 38~42 ℃ for rewarming, and immediately ask a doctor for treatment. The muscle tissue of frostbite is painless, and presents a waxy yellow color. When it begins to thaw, the skin will feel swollen, painful, and prone to infection. If the frostbitten part of the body has been thawed, it must be covered with a dry sterile cloth and wrapped with a large protective cover for medical treatment. For large areas of frostbite, first take off your clothes, then rinse with warm water, and ask a doctor for treatment.
Inhalation: quickly leave the site to a place with fresh air. Keep the respiratory tract unobstructed. If breathing is difficult, give oxygen. If breathing stops, perform artificial respiration immediately. Get medical attention.
Fire fighting measures
Hazard characteristics: In case of high heat, the internal pressure of the container will increase, which may cause cracking and explosion.
Hazardous combustion products: This product is nonflammable.
Fire extinguishing method: This product is nonflammable. Use foggy water to keep containers cool in the fire. The vaporization of liquid nitrogen can be accelerated by spraying atomized water, but the water gun shall not shoot liquid nitrogen.

Emergency Management

Emergency treatment: quickly evacuate the personnel in the leakage contaminated area to the windward place, isolate them, and strictly restrict access. It is recommended that emergency personnel wear self-contained positive pressure respirators and cold clothing. Do not touch the leakage directly. Cut off the leakage source as much as possible. Use exhaust fan to send the leaked air to the open area. Leaking containers shall be properly treated, repaired and inspected before reuse.

Treatment method for liquid nitrogen leakage

When the concentration of inhaled nitrogen is not too high, the patient initially feels chest tightness, shortness of breath, and weakness; Then there are restlessness, extreme excitement, running, shouting, absent-minded, unsteady gait, called "nitrogen intoxication", which can lead to lethargy or coma. Inhalation of high concentration can lead to rapid coma and death due to respiratory and cardiac arrest.
1. Quickly evacuate the personnel in the leakage pollution area to the windward place, and set isolation area to strictly restrict access.
2. Notify fire control and relevant units.
3. Emergency response personnel wear self sufficiency Positive pressure respirator Wear cold clothing and gloves.
4. Avoid leaking liquid into the basement or other enclosed manned working space. If it cannot be avoided, immediately notify the relevant department.
5. Do not contact the leakage directly.
6. Cut off the leakage source as far as possible.
7. Fog water spray can be used to accelerate the evaporation of liquid, but the water gun shall not be allowed to shoot liquid.
8. Prevent the gas from accumulating in the low concave place, and use the exhaust fan to send the leaked gas to the open place.
9. Personnel are prohibited to stay in low-lying or downwind areas.

Industrial use

In industrial production, liquid nitrogen is obtained by compressed liquid air fractionation, which can be used as deep refrigerant. Because of its chemical inertia, it can directly contact with biological tissue, and be frozen immediately without destroying biological activity, so it can be used for [1]
(1) Quickly freeze and transport food, or make ice products.
(2) Proceed Cryophysics Research.
(3) Demonstrate low temperature in science education. Soak a soft object in liquid nitrogen at room temperature, and it will be as brittle as glass.
(4) Provide high temperature superconductors to display the temperature required for superconductivity, such as Yttrium barium copper oxide
(5) Can be used cryogen , used to quickly freeze biological tissue to prevent tissue damage.
(6) For industrial system nitrogenous fertilizer
(7) For chemical detection, such as BET specific surface area test method

Biological and medical use

(1) Kill red fire ants.
(2) In surgery, rapid freezing can be used to help stop bleeding and remove the superficial part of the skin surface that needs to be cut.
(3) Preservation of living tissue, biological samples and sperm and egg Storage of.
(4) Can be used cryogen , used to quickly freeze biological tissue to prevent tissue damage.

Food preservation

During the freezing process, the formation of ice crystals will cause the decline of product quality. The shorter the time for food to pass through the maximum ice crystal formation zone, the smaller the ice crystals generated, and the less damage to food. The boiling point of liquid nitrogen under normal pressure is - 195.8 ℃. Liquid [FZ1] nitrogen quick freezing technology makes use of the ultra low temperature heat absorption characteristics of liquid nitrogen, contacts liquid nitrogen with food, and carries out intense heat exchange at a temperature difference of more than 200 K, with extremely fast freezing speed and cooling rate of 7~15 K/min [2]
Because liquid nitrogen is frozen at low temperature in a short time, small and evenly distributed ice crystals are formed inside the food, which will cause little damage to cells and reduce juice loss after thawing, and can maintain the nutrition, taste and original flavor of the food. At the same time, the evaporation of liquid nitrogen replaces the air with nitrogen, which can reduce the oxygen concentration and reduce food respiration and nutrition during the freezing process. When liquid nitrogen contacts food with irregular shape, it can minimize heat transfer resistance [3]

Cryotherapy

Liquid nitrogen cryotherapy is a new technology in the field of modern therapeutics. liquid nitrogen Cryotherapy It is a comprehensive effect of cryobiology [4] Normal cells will be irreversibly damaged when they are extremely frozen. It is to quickly kill the cells in the diseased area under the extremely frozen state, so that the diseased area can recover normally. Generally used for treatment Wart Corns And skin diseases [5]
Cryosurgery is also used to treat breast cancer. IceCure, an Israeli medical company, developed the latest technology of cryotherapy for breast cancer in 2012, which uses liquid nitrogen to freeze and kill breast cancer cells. The company is conducting clinical trials on it. If the trial is successful, breast cancer patients will be able to "remove" the tumor in the body without undergoing surgery in the future [6]

Subcooled liquid nitrogen cooling system

When the temperature of liquid nitrogen is lower than the saturation temperature corresponding to its saturation pressure, it turns into supercooled liquid nitrogen, and the lower the temperature, the better the cooling effect. The subcooled liquid nitrogen cooling system (SLNCS) designed based on the requirements of the object to be cooled and the nature of liquid nitrogen has the advantages of stable pressure, controllable flow and continuous operation, and has been widely used in low-temperature permanent magnet undulators Superconducting cable , high temperature superconducting motors and other fields. When the magnet material of the cryogenic permanent magnet undulator is cooled to the liquid nitrogen temperature zone, it can obtain higher peak field strength and anti radiation demagnetization ability. Superconducting cables can enter the superconducting state in the liquid nitrogen temperature zone, and the resistance disappears, almost realizing lossless transmission [7] Superconducting materials in high-temperature superconducting motors can exhibit unique properties at low temperatures, which helps to improve motor efficiency and stability [8]
